Batch

  • Advanced flowchart representation of the compositing workflow and clip history to display operations performed on a clip, allowing for easy editing of complex visual effects.
  • Monitor downstream results with in-context viewers. Show the result at selected nodes while modifying others.
  • Batch nodes support 16-bit floating point processing.
  • Custom node bins save effects that you create so you can reapply them.
  • Node grouping with user-definable group display settings. Cleanly organizes the schematic display while permitting rapid switching between node menus.
  • RGB Blur to create Box, Gaussian, Radial, and Directional blurs.
  • 3D Blur tool creates optical blurs using vector passes and z-depth maps.
  • Glow node used for creating stylized animations, lighting simulations, and glows.
  • Motif tool, a symmetrical pattern (Kaleidoscope) generation tool, can be used to make textures with ease.
  • Render soft effects in a clip from Autodesk Smoke. Create Timewarp, Resize, Blend, and audio soft effects in the Batch timeline.
  • Improved source and record timeline editing workflow.
  • Segment FX permits uncommitted visual effects to be dropped into edited timeline segments.
  • Proxy processing allows for fast interaction even when working at high resolutions.
  • Intelligent caching and bypassing functions allow automatic or user-defined pre-rendering of parts of the composite, increasing interactivity.
  • Scripting with the power of Unix®. Scripts can be used to automate tasks ranging from email notification of render completion to generating Apple® QuickTime® previews.
  • Batch Log and Queue Management handle workflow by setting up and prioritizing multiple-render jobs and monitoring progress on a web browser.
  • Unified channel editor allows animation curves for different effects to be displayed and modified simultaneously in Batch.
  • Digital notepads can be used to annotate nodes and provide reminders and instructions for further work.
    Batch navigation view mode provides a visual representation of the Batch effects tree, resulting in a given Batch effects segment.
  • Batch paint is designed for a procedural compositing environment and includes settings to define how paint strokes are applied to the image sequence, the ability to slip the reveal frame offset, as well as the ability to adjust the scale of paint strokes.


Infrastructure

  • Supports standard file systems. Multiple Autodesk systems can connect to and share the same storage, such as a SAN or NAS, resulting in significantly faster media access and reduced media duplication (Linux® only).
  • Autodesk® Wire® networking for visual browsing and high-speed transfer of clips. Support for InfiniBand® networking protocol delivers faster-than-real-time transfer of clips up to 2K 10-bit resolution.
  • Autodesk® WiretapTM technology-API provides convenient access to the managed file system by third-party applications.


Motion Estimation Timewarp

  • High-quality timewarp for speeding up or slowing down frame rate of a clip.
  • Minimizes the telltale ghosting, softening, and stepping artifacts typical of traditional frame-averaging timewarps.
    Powerful optical flow algorithms track changes in image pixels from frame to frame and interpolate movement for crisp, clean rendering of extreme slow motion.
  • Enables interaction with onscreen motion vectors to improve accuracy. Speed curves facilitate setup and animation of speed changes.


Animation: Channel Editor

  • Easily create and manipulate animations in the ubiquitous Channel Editor.
  • 16 x 9 user interface is standardized across Autodesk editing/finishing and visual effects systems applications.
    Animation capabilities include auto-keyframing, motion paths, expressions, and editable spline curves with choice of interpolation and extrapolation modes.
  • Convert expression and extrapolated curves into keyframed curves for additional manual control.
  • Track Editor lets you view and slide individual keyframes on a track with multiple tracks or keyframes selected.
  • Automatic and user-defined filters organize channel display for improved usability in large, complex setups.

Expressions

  • Create accurate animations based on user-programmed parameters.
  • Library of functions, including mathematical, logical operators, conditional operators, vectors, and constants.
  • Parameters can be linked so that an object's rotation varies as a function of its distance from a light source-as you animate the object's position, its rotation is calculated automatically.


Advanced Media Player

  • Player maximizes image display and minimizes interface clutter for ideal viewing conditions when playing clips.
  • Provides letterbox masking and safe title overlays for viewing of intended result.
  • Playback of 8- and 10-bit 4:4:4 PAL, NTSC, HDTV, and 2K (2,048 x 1,556) resolutions at standard frame rates.
  • HDR viewer provides a more accurate and flexible view of logarithmic, linear, and video images in modules supporting multiple viewers.
